Mayor Bowser to Join Congresswoman Eleanor Holmes Norton to Defend Death with Dignity Act

Monday, January 30, 2017

(Washington, DC) – On Tuesday, January 31 at 1 pm, Mayor Muriel Bowser will join Congresswoman Eleanor Holmes Norton to defend the Death with Dignity Act – the District’s medical aid-in dying legislation – ahead of congressional interference to nullify the bill.

Congress passed the Home Rule Act in 1973 to give the District authority over its local laws, however, all DC bills must be transmitted to Congress for a review period before they can take effect. The Death with Dignity Act was transmitted for a 30-legislative-day review period by Congress on January 6, 2017. A bill takes effect at the expiration of the review period unless a resolution of disapproval is enacted into law during that period.
